Station Amenities and FacilitiesWhen visiting Knutsford Train Station, you'll find several essential amenities to assist with your journey. The station operates a well-timed ticket office that opens early and closes late: Monday to Friday from 06:30 to 20:30, Saturday from 07:00 to 19:30, and Sunday from 12:10 to 19:40. For convenience, there are ticket machines available, including accessible ones, as well as facilities to collect tickets purchased online. Accessibility features are integrated into the station’s layout. Designated as a Category B Station, there is step-free access to some areas, with separate level entrances for platforms heading towards Chester and Manchester. If you require additional support, staff assistance is available from Monday, 06:30 to 20:00. Additionally, there is an induction loop for the hearing impaired, and a ramp is available for train access. While there are no waiting rooms, passengers can find ample seating areas on the platforms. Connectivity and Transport LinksMoving beyond the station, Knutsford provides multiple onward travel options. If your journey requires rail replacement services, pick-up and drop-off points are conveniently located at bus stops on Adams Hill. For those seeking local taxi services, details are accessible via Northern Railway's taxi information page. Buses are also a viable option, with connections available through Traveline at 0871 200 2233. Cyclists would need to look elsewhere for bicycle hire as this facility is not available at the station. Facilities and AmenitiesWhile Harrow-on-the-Hill station does not have a traditional ticket office, travelers can make use of several ticket machines to purchase or collect tickets. Accessible ticket machines are available, offering tickets that cater to London Underground services, including Travelcards. However, you can't collect tickets bought online at this station. For assistance, commuters can approach the information point manned by helpful staff members. Importantly, Harrow-on-the-Hill provides step-free access to all platforms for those with mobility impairments via the College Road bus station entrance. The station also features CCTV for added security, customer help points, and a seamless ticket barrier system to ensure a safe and efficient commuting experience. Despite the absence of waiting rooms and seating areas, commuters can avail themselves of refreshment facilities like a local coffee shop and fast food outlets, alongside an ATM located at the Lowlands Road exit. Transport Links and ConnectionsThe station enjoys excellent connectivity with numerous onward travel options. It serves as a stop for the Metropolitan line, offering a direct route into the heart of London. For air travelers, the station facilitates convenient interchanges to Gatwick, Stansted, and London City airports from central London. Those heading to Heathrow can interchange at Rayners Lane for the Piccadilly Line, reaching Terminals 1 through 5. For local travel, the station links with various bus routes. Commuters can consult TfL's interactive map for precise routes and bus information. There's also a rail replacement service available at the Lowlands Road exit, ensuring that travel disruptions remain minimal.
